Output 84bca0adbc4f2f13b23296150b0cb4b433e226cc436c02b2017fdccf1a194d5b:2

value
251875
script pubkey
OP_0 OP_PUSHBYTES_20 40fc582bbf27ef2b56d1189d6a75dad030a88a6c
address
tb1qgr79s2alylhjk4k3rzwk5aw66qc23znvq5km5v
transaction
84bca0adbc4f2f13b23296150b0cb4b433e226cc436c02b2017fdccf1a194d5b
confirmations
89996
spent
true